JAMAICAN JERK CHICKEN



Jamaican jerk chicken image

Make your own jerk seasoning to use as a marinade for chicken. Scotch bonnet peppers and spices bring heat and plenty of flavour

Provided by Delroy Dixon

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h10m

Number Of Ingredients 13

2 chicken thighs
2 chicken legs
2-3 tsp crushed/powered allspice (pimento)
1 tsp fine salt
4 spring onions, trimmed
1 medium white onion
1- 2 Scotch bonnet peppers
6-8 garlic cloves
2-3 tbsp picked thyme leaves
240ml lime juice or orange or pineapple juice
60ml white or malt vinegar
½ tsp mixed spice
1-2 tbsp dark sugar

Steps:

  • Whizz all the ingredients for the marinade in a blender to form a thick paste. It shouldn't be too runny, similar to the consistency of sweet chilli sauce. Taste and adjust seasoning if needed. Will ke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three weeks.
  • Slit the chicken skin with a sharp knife, then put into a container. Pour over the jerk marinade, making sure the chicken is completely covered. You may not need all the marinade. Cover the chicken and place in the fridge for at least 4 hrs, but ideally 24 hrs.
  • Heat the oven to 220C/200C fan/gas 7. Put the chicken in an ovenproof dish, cover with foil and cook for 30-45 mins. Remove the foil and baste the chicken with the juices from the dish, then cook for a further 10 mins. The skin should start to crisp up. Check the meat is cooked by cutting into the deepest part of the chicken. If the juices run out red, return to the oven for 10 mins more, or until the juices run clear. Serve with rice & peas or any of your favourite side dishes.

EASY JAMAICAN JERK CHICKEN RECIPE



Easy Jamaican Jerk Chicken Recipe image

Try this Easy Jamaican Jerk Chicken Recipe for a deliciously simple version of Caribbean style roast chicken. This super tender, flavorful jerk chicken will quickly become a dinner favorite.

Provided by Chew Out Loud

Categories     chicken     Main

Time 50m

Number Of Ingredients 14

10 chicken legs
1/3 cup olive oil
2 TB light brown sugar (packed)
1 heaping TB dried thyme
2 tsp ground allspice
2 tsp smoked paprika
1/4 - 1/2 tsp cinnamon
1 tsp ground ginger
1 tsp ground cloves
1 tsp cayenne pepper
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
2 1/4 tsp kosher salt
1/4 tsp freshly ground black pepper

Steps:

  • Prepare: Preheat oven to 425F with rack on lower middle position. Use paper towels to thoroughly dry chicken legs of excess moisture. Use fork to poke holes on all sides of chicken legs. Set aside.
  • Mix: In a bowl, combine all remaining ingredients to form a spice rub/paste mixture. Evenly rub mixture underneath the skin of chicken legs (easiest to use clean hands to really push the mixture as far underneath skin as you can) as well as on top.
  • Bake: Place chicken on large rimmed/foil-lined baking sheet, with space in between each piece. Bake about 40 minutes or until nicely browned. Serve immediately.

GRILLED JERK CHICKEN DRUMSTICKS



Grilled Jerk Chicken Drumsticks image

Provided by Food Network Kitchen

Categories     main-dish

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 11

1 habanero or Scotch Bonnet chile pepper, cut into 6 to 8 pieces
3 scallions, roughly chopped
10 fresh thyme sprigs
1/4 cup vegetable oil, plus more for the grill
2 tablespoons packed light brown sugar
2 tablespoons distilled white vinegar
1/2 teaspoon ground allspice
1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
Kosher salt and freshly ground pepper
8 skinless chicken drumsticks (about 2 pounds)
Lime wedges, for serving

Steps:

  • Combine the chile, scallions, thyme, vegetable oil, brown sugar, vinegar, allspice and cloves in a large bowl and mix until the sugar dissolves. Stir in 1 1/2 teaspoons salt and a few grinds of pepper. Add the chicken and massage the marinade into the meat, 1 to 2 minutes. Cover and refrigerate at least 8 hours or overnight.
  • Preheat a grill to medium. Oil the grates. Remove the chicken from the marinade, shaking off any large pieces of chile or scallion. Season all over with salt and pepper. Grill, covered, turning often, until the chicken is browned and cooked through, 20 to 25 minutes. Serve with lime wedges.

JAMAICAN JERK CHICKEN



Jamaican Jerk Chicken image

Hot, succulent Jamaican Jerk Chicken is a tropical treat. You'll love the heat and flavor of this fiery marinade.

Provided by Yardie

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Caribbean

Time 3h20m

Yield 6

Number Of Ingredients 15

6 skinless, boneless chicken breast halves - cut into chunks
4 limes, juiced
1 cup water
2 teaspoons ground allspice
½ teaspoon ground nutmeg
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on brown sugar
2 teaspoons dried thyme
1 teaspoon ground ginger
1 ½ teaspoons ground black pepper
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 onions, chopped
1 ½ cups chopped green onions
6 cloves garlic, chopped
2 habanero peppers, chopped

Steps:

  • Place chicken in a medium bowl. Cover with lime juice and water. Set aside.
  • In a blender or food processor, place allspice, nutmeg, salt, brown sugar, thyme, ginger, black pepper and vegetable oil. Blend well, then mix in onions, green onions, garlic and habanero peppers until almost smooth.
  • Pour most of the blended marinade mixture into bowl with chicken, reserving a small amount to use as a basting sauce while cooking. Cover, and marinate in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ours.
  • Preheat an outdoor grill for medium heat.
  • Brush grill grate with oil. Cook chicken slowly on the preheated grill. Turn frequently, basting often with remaining marinade mixture. Cook to desired doneness.

JAMAICAN JERK CHICKEN DRUMSTICKS



Jamaican Jerk Chicken Drumsticks image

Make and share this Jamaican Jerk Chicken Drumsticks recipe from Food.com.

Provided by catercow

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 4h15m

Yield 2 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 16

1 1/2 teaspoons garlic powder
1/2 teaspoon ground allspice
1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g
1/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/2 tablespoon kosher salt
1/4 tablespoon granulated sugar
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
2 tablespoons soy sauce
1/4 cup white vinegar
1/8 cup orange juice
1/2 tablespoon lemon juice
2 small jalapeno peppers, seeded and chopped finely
3/4 green onion, chopped
6 skinless chicken drumsticks

Steps:

  • Mix together all ingredients in a crock pot.
  • Put in the chicken and cover with the marinade.
  • Cook on warm heat for 7-8 hours or low for 4-6 hours. Keep shifting the drumsticks in the crock pot to ensure that they are being evenly marinaded and cooked.

NO-FUSS JERK CHICKEN



No-Fuss Jerk Chicken image

Jerk chicken - spicy and grilled - is a dish for which Jamaica is justly famous, though it is made across the Caribbean basin and has been for more than 400 years. The pungent marinade includes lots of allspice (called pimento in the islands), black pepper and clove, but gets an even bigger kick from ultra-spicy yellow Scotch bonnet peppers, similar in shape and intensity to habanero chiles. You can certainly grill it in the island manner. But this easy recipe puts the chicken in the oven instead, which fills the kitchen with intoxicating flavors. Vacation on a plate.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     dinner, weekday, main course

Time 1h15m

Yield 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 13

2 tablespoons allspice berries
1 tablespoon thyme leaves
4 garlic cloves
2 Scotch bonnet or habanero chiles, halved, stems removed
6 scallions, roughly chopped
1 tablespoon black peppercorns
1 1/2 teaspoons salt
1/2 teaspoon grated nutmeg
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1 2-inch piece ginger, thickly sliced
2 tablespoons soy sauce, optional
Juice of 2 large limes (about 4 tablespoons)
6 large chicken legs, leg and thigh attached

Steps:

  • Put allspice, thyme, garlic, chiles, scallions, peppercorns, salt, nutmeg, cinnamon, ginger, soy sauce and lime juice in a blender or food processor and grind to a rough paste.
  • Put chicken in a baking dish, add seasoning paste and coat chicken well, using a spoon. Cover and marinate, refrigerated, for at least 6 hours, preferably overnight.
  • Heat oven to 350 degrees and bring chicken to room temperature. Turn chicken once more in marinade to coat well, then put baking dish in the oven, uncovered. Bake for 1 hour or until well browned and juices run clear when probed with a paring knife. Put dish under the broiler for a minute or so to char chicken slightly. Remove and serve with coconut rice, if desired.

Tips:

  • Use fresh, high-quality chicken: This will ensure that your jerk chicken is tender and flavorful.
  • Choose the right jerk seasoning: There are many different jerk seasonings available, so be sure to choose one that you like. You can also make your own jerk seasoning using a combination of allspice, thyme, ginger, cloves,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
  • Marinate the chicken for at least 2 hours: This will allow the jerk seasoning to penetrate the chicken and give it plenty of flavor.
  • Cook the chicken over medium heat: This will help to prevent the chicken from drying out.
  • Serve the chicken with your favorite sides: Some popular sides for jerk chicken include rice and peas, roasted vegetables, and coleslaw.
